Madagascar’s Mangroves: Quantifying Nation-Wide and Ecosystem Specific Dynamics, and Detailed Contemporary Mapping of Distinct Ecosystems

Mangrove ecosystems help mitigate climate change, are highly biodiverse, and provide critical goods and services to coastal communities.
